Output d2317dbaf150f1597c35f560fcd4f9d55eac6c34afebf19c56523cb8c27656b1:0

value
1192925637
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aa754b5915a0a144bd0fc32300f132c23ef78f1 OP_EQUAL
address
38VkP6PHYYRQLPUrsqrcJJ9ECVY152rLv9
transaction
d2317dbaf150f1597c35f560fcd4f9d55eac6c34afebf19c56523cb8c27656b1
spent
true